Vincent Weynants is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Microbiology and Small Animals. According to data from OpenAlex, Vincent Weynants has authored 50 papers receiving a total of 1.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Epidemiology, 19 papers in Microbiology and 14 papers in Small Animals. Recurrent topics in Vincent Weynants’s work include Bacterial Infections and Vaccines (19 papers),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(15 papers) and Brucella: diagnosis, epidemiology, treatment (14 papers). Vincent Weynants is often cited by papers focused on Bacterial Infections and Vaccines (19 papers),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(15 papers) and Brucella: diagnosis, epidemiology, treatment (14 papers). Vincent Weynants collaborates with scholars based in Belgium, United Kingdom and The Netherlands. Vincent Weynants's co-authors include Jean‐Jacques Letesson, Philippe Denoël, Anne Tibor, Jacques Godfroid, Jan Poolman, Jan Tommassen, Martine P. Bos, Pierre Voet, Fabrice Godfroid and Axel Cloeckaert and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Immunology, PLoS ONE and Journal of Molecular Biology.
